Obtaining Politoed in Pokémon Scarlet and Violet

News: In the Scarlet and Violet Pokémon games, acquiring Politoed involves evolving Poliwhirl through a trade while it holds a King’s Rock. To obtain Politoed, start by capturing a Poliwhirl or Politoed in the wild or evolving a Poliwag. Ensure that the Poliwhirl is equipped with a King’s Rock, the item that triggers its evolution. Proceed to trade this prepared Poliwhirl with another player, and it will evolve into Politoed during the exchange. Alternatively, you may encounter a wild Politoed in specific locations or events. Game Features in Pokémon Scarlet and Violet

In the year 2022, Game Freak launched Pokémon Scarlet and Pokémon Violet for the Nintendo Switch, unveiling the Paldea region, inspired by the Iberian Peninsula. Departing from the conventional Pokémon format, these games provided players with an open-world experience. The release included a downloadable content (DLC) expansion pass titled The Hidden Treasure of Area Zero, comprising two parts released in 2023. Scarlet and Violet introduced 110 new Pokémon, regional forms, and the intriguing Paradox Pokémon. The Terastal phenomenon featured prominently, enabling Pokémon to undergo a unique transformation into a “Tera Type.” While the games earned acclaim for their open-world design and storyline, they also faced criticism for graphics and technical issues. Despite the mixed reviews, they achieved remarkable success as Nintendo’s most prosperous launch, with over 23 million copies sold by September 2023.

Choosing Between Poliwrath and Politoed

When deciding between Poliwrath and Politoed in Pokémon Scarlet and Violet, your choice should hinge on your team’s composition and strategic preferences. Opt for Poliwrath if you desire a Water/Fighting-type Pokémon with potent physical attacks and robust defensive capabilities. Conversely, if you seek a Water-type Pokémon boasting a broad move pool encompassing special attacks and support moves, Politoed emerges as the superior option. Evaluate your team’s dynamics and the specific roles you aim to fulfill. Poliwrath shines in physical combat, while Politoed provides versatility through special moves. Traditional Gameplay and New Features

Pokémon Scarlet and Violet uphold the traditional essence of the Pokémon series, featuring gameplay centered around capturing, trading, and battling creatures. A notable addition is the introduction of path battles with trainers. These games deviate from the norm by presenting open worlds that seamlessly blend urban and wilderness environments. Progression is driven by the player, offering three routes with a flexible order of objectives. The inclusion of 112 new Pokémon introduces unique starters and legendary creatures. Exciting features like regional forms, Paradox Pokémon, and “convergent evolution” species enhance the overall experience. The implementation of a “Let’s Go” mechanic allows Pokémon to freely roam the overworld, triggering automatic wild battles. Moreover, co-op play is supported for up to three players. The Terastal phenomenon introduces crystalline appearances and type changes based on the Pokémon’s “Tera Type,” featuring special moves like Tera Blast.
